You will find it tough to find a physiotherapist that does not use heat therapy. Heat therapy is the technique that you will want to use if you are dealing with chronic pain. If you want to heal an injury quickly, then you may want to switch to cold therapy. Heat therapy can also speed up healing. Here are a few of the benefits that you can enjoy: - The heat will penetrate deep into your muscles. This will help to boost your metabolism. This will help to speed up healing. - The heat will allow more blood to flow into the area. The more blood flowing into the area, the faster it will heal. This is because with the blood will come nutrients. Of course, in order to fit all of those nutrients in there, the bad stuff needs to be flushed out. This is one of the main reasons as to why physiotherapists use this technique. - The heat will have a dulling impact on the nerves in your muscles and joints. This will ensure that they do not send that ‘pain signal’ back to your brain. Again, this is something which is going to speed up healing. - The heat will loosen up your muscles.
